  6. Effect of oxygen on chronic obstructive pulmonary disease

    en.wikipedia.org/wiki/Effect_of_oxygen_on...

    Many people with chronic obstructive pulmonary disease have a low partial pressure of oxygen in the blood and high partial pressure of carbon dioxide.Treatment with supplemental oxygen may improve their well-being; alternatively, in some this can lead to the adverse effect of elevating the carbon dioxide content in the blood (hypercapnia) to levels that may become toxic.

  9. Negative-pressure pulmonary edema - Wikipedia

    en.wikipedia.org/wiki/Negative-pressure...

    NPPE develops as a result of significant negative pressure generated in the chest cavity by inspiration against an upper airway obstruction. These negative pressures in the chest lead to increase venous supply to the right side of the heart while simultaneously creating more resistance for the left side of the heart to supply blood to the rest of the body ().
